Grey DeLisle voices both Frankie and Vicky, as well as Duchess and several one-shot characters. She also voices Daphne Blake, that other red-haired vision of heaven, in the most recent "Scooby-Doo" series, and much more: en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Grey_DeLislewww.greydelisle.com/
